If you’re into Chipotle or Bolay-style setups, Cava might just be your new go-to for Mediterranean flavor. I built my own bowl starting with a saffron basmati rice and super greens base (though I could’ve skipped the greens—they added crunch, but not much else). For dips, I chose red pepper hummus, tzatziki, and crazy feta.
Let’s talk dips. They don’t give you much, which is a shame because the crazy feta was the star—creamy, flavorful, and honestly addictive. I’d go back just for that. The red pepper hummus was alright, nothing memorable, and the tzatziki was standard—refreshing but basic.
For protein, I picked grilled chicken which was juicy and seasoned well. I topped it off with fire-roasted corn, pickled onions, cabbage slaw, Persian cucumber, and tomato-cucumber mix. Everything tasted fresh and balanced, and the garlic dressing tied it all together like a true Mediterranean masterpiece. (Garlic sauce never fails!)
I also tried the spicy pita chips—solid crunch, nice seasoning, but definitely not spicy. More like “zesty” than “hot.”
The restaurant itself was super clean and the staff was friendly. The only downside for me? The location. It’s in Hialeah Gardens, and if you’re from Miami, you already know—Hialeah traffic and construction is not for the weak.

Brand new within the Hialeah Highland Shoppes is a delightful newcomer, Cava, which offers a fresh and flavorful take on Mediterranean cuisine. As a first-time visitor, I was pleasantly surprised by the concept – a customizable experience where you can build your own bowls and pitas from a vibrant array of ready-made ingredients, or opt for their thoughtfully curated menu.
My choice, the Harissa Spicy Honey Avocado pita, was an absolute standout. The combination of creamy avocado with the sweet and spicy harissa honey was simply divine – a perfect balance of textures and tastes that left me wanting more.
What's also noteworthy is the efficiency and ease of ordering. Everything is prepared and on display, allowing for quick customization to your liking. This makes Cava an ideal spot for a speedy yet satisfying lunch or dinner, whether you choose to dine in their cozy space or grab it for takeout.
Beyond the delicious food, Cava also boasts a selection of unique beverages that perfectly complement their Mediterranean fare. While the restaurant itself isn't large, it exudes a welcoming and intimate atmosphere.
